Introduction

During the altitude training at 2366 m altitude, the immunoglobulin and IL-6 of male athletes of middle and long distance running in the plain were measured. Heavy load and high-intensity sports training can inhibit immune function and improve the body’s susceptibility to diseases, affecting the health level and sports ability of athletes (Wang & Gao, 2019). Studies have confirmed that Lycium barbarum polysaccharide can effectively enhance the humoral immune function and anti-fatigue ability of sub-health mice (Hao et al, 2015), Lycium barbarum can significantly improve the anti-hypoxia and anti-fatigue ability of mice (Zhang, 2020), and wolfberry juice has a very obvious role in improving the body’s adaptability to exercise load, delaying the generation of fatigue and accelerating the elimination of fatigue (Hu et al, 2008). There are few reports on the effects of Lycium barbarum juice on the immune function of human body, especially athletes. This study was conducted to observe and summarize the effects of Lycium barbarum L. on the immunity of athletes during altitude training in plain men’s middle-distance runner, the research and application of altitude adaptation and altitude training can be referred to Lycium barbarum
